Abstract
The focus of the paper is on business aspects rather than technical aspects with a concentration on the business implications, opportunities and issues arising from the availability of very high speed communications. High speed (gigabit) networking is one of several networking developments that allow businesses to exploit opportunities that may not have been possible in the past. The downside is that such opportunities will also be available to both established and new players in the market place and will therefore, also represent a competitive threat
